1. Give each group a clipboard and a piece of paper so they can write down the decoded questions and their answers to them.
2. Explain to the students that the codes are hidden around the school. Each team will get ONE point for each question they correctly decode and copy down onto their sheet, and a further TWO points if they can then provide the correct answer and write this down underneath the question.
3. Away they go! The winner is the first team to return with the most correct answers in the time available. This could be within a lesson, or during a lunchbreak, or even over several days!

Question | Answer |
1. Whose idea was the League of Nations? | Woodrow Wilson | 2. Name 3 of the aims of the League of Nations2 | keep peace,disarmament,improve health,improve working conditions, stop slavery2 | 3. Which major country did not join the League?3 | U.S.A.3 | 4. Which countries were not allowed to join the League?4 | Germany,U.S.S.R.4 | 5. Did the League have any successes? Give an example.5 | Aaland Islands, Bulgaria, health.5 | 6. Which event led to major problems for the League?6 | The Wall Street Crash.6 | 7. What happened in Manchuria which led to Japan's invasion?7 | An explosion on the South Manchurian Railway.6 | 8. What action did the League take over Japan's invasion of Manchuria?7 | They sent Lord Lytton to head a commission to look into the problem.7 | 9. What was the result of the Lytton Report?8 | The Lytton Report found that Japan was in the wrong and asked them to leave Manchuria.8 | 10. Which weaknesses of the League were expopsed by The Manchurian Crisis?9 | Membership,domination by super powers, no army, sanctions didn't work, countries could leave.9 | 11. Which country invaded Abyssinia?10 | Italy 10 | 12. Why did Italy invade Abyssinia?11 | Raw materials, link existing colonies,extend country, economic pressure, national pride 11 | 13. Who was the Abyssinian leader?12 | Hailie Selaissie 12 | 14. Why is it possible to say that the Italians committed war crimes?13 | One and a half million Italian troops with a well equipped army and air force attacked Abyssinians with spears and bows and arrows. Italians used poisen gas and attacked civilians. Italians executed prisoners and civilians who would not obey them 13 | 15. Which officials made secret agreements about Italy and Abyssinia? 14 | Hoare (Britain) and Laval (France) 14 | 16. Why was Britain not keen to take action over Italy's invasion of Abyssinia? 15 | Britain had a lot of trade with Italy (particularly coal. After the Wall Street Crash Britain was experiencing an economic depression 15 | 17. Name three parts of the structure of the League of Nations. 16 | Assembly, Council and Secretariat 16 | 18. Which countries were members of the Council of the League? 17 | 4-5 super powers including Britain, France, Japan for part of the time. 17 | 19. How often did the Assembly meet? 18 | Once a year 18 | 20. Name three reasons why the Assembly had weaknesses 19 | Only met once a year, decisions had to be unanimous, Council could over ride their decisions 19 | 21. Name two crisis when the League was challenged and failed 20 | Japan and Manchuria 1931-2 Italy and Abyssinia 1935 |
